One of New Zealand's leading commercial heating, ventilation & air conditioning (HVAC) and electrical companies.

About us

1M boasts a team of expert and experienced designers, engineers, installers, and service workers. Established in 2001, 1M (1st Mechanical Ltd. and 1st Maintenance Ltd.) is one of New Zealand's leading commercial and infrastructure air conditioning mechanical services companies, built on its primary shareholders’ decades of experience.     We’re delighted to share a project we worked on in collaboration with SmartBT is one of five nominees in the sustainability category at the global KNX Awards 2024.   The KNX Awards reward the smartest KNX projects in home and building control around the world. It highlights projects that stand out for innovation and technical progress. To have a project we have worked on in the sustainability category is a huge achievement for all involved.   The project, Te Mātāwai, is a Kāinga Ora state housing development. It has 276 apartments, including office space and facilities, and was designed with a 6-star Homestar rating (New Zealand's leading holistic sustainability certification) and a commitment to 85 per cent of its waste being diverted from the landfill.   The award ceremony will take place on Wednesday 25 September.     Yesterday, 1M Operations Manager, Joel McDonald was joined by OCS Australia & New Zealand Managing Director, Gareth W Marriott on a site visit of the new Te Whatu Ora – Health New Zealand Manukau Health Park that is currently under construction. 1M Project Manager Chris Field, Site Manager Elmerson Fandino and their team of 20 have been working hard to install critical medical air, oxygen and HVAC systems in the facility’s three new buildings before they complete the refurbishment of the existing building. Once complete in 2025, this groundbreaking, $316m development will provide additional medical capacity for South Aucklanders, enabling almost 150,000 additional outpatient appointments to be scheduled each year, and more than 3,600 additional surgeries per year on site from 2026.
